我想在我的应用中播放一部快速电影

时间:2011-06-12 09:22:36

标签: iphone objective-c ipad

我想在我的应用中播放一部快速电影,可以在webview或任何其他视图中播放,我唯一的资源是我的快速链接。

2 个答案:

答案 0 :(得分:1)

我已经用一个小技巧在QuickTime中播放来自URL的音频文件。我想它也适用于电影文件。这是我的代码:

NSString *url = @"http://my_url.com/my_movie_path/";
UIWebView* tempAudioPlayer = [[UIWebView alloc] initWithFrame:CGRectMake(0, 0, 0, 0)]; 
[tempAudioPlayer loadHTMLString:[NSString stringWithFormat:@"<iframe frameborder=\"0\" width=\"0\" height=\"0\" src=\"%@\"></iframe>", url] baseURL:nil];
[self addSubview:tempAudioPlayer];

我首先创建一个不会显示的UIWebView。然后我loadHTMLString一个<iframe>,其中我的文件的网址为src值。我把它添加到我看来。 Quicktime会立即出现。

答案 1 :(得分:0)

NSString *url = "http://my_url.com/my_movie_path/AAA.mov";
UIWebView *tempAudioPlayer;
[tempAudioPlayer loadRequest:[NSURLRequest requestWithURL:[NSURL URLWithString:url]]];